Output b9595cebb74278ad78083d3c4f23b62efb78ce57d586ec21a59a21ce39d73b7e:4

value
17143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ee35339979f4df7cd80abecb2f77d439424c6565 OP_EQUAL
address
MVcgnbU3gp8d1m4nj3xAuyQHJtd3u2x2Py
transaction
b9595cebb74278ad78083d3c4f23b62efb78ce57d586ec21a59a21ce39d73b7e
spent
true